Not a question so much as a really quick tip for Premiere that I recently found. This might have already been common sense for a number of people but I still see plenty of editors using the standard timeline scrub with the mouse so this may still help speed up people's process.

If you go into Keyboard Shortcuts and bind 'Move Playhead to Cursor' to a key that is nearby a finger tip that you consistently keep on your keyboard - you are now able to have the playhead immediately jump to that cursor point anywhere on the timeline, instead of having to always scrub within the Time Ruler. Binding this to a macro button on a mouse allows you to essentially click anywhere in the timeline to move the playhead there.
